Botulinum toxin treatments can be used for both aesthetic and medical purposes. The safety and effectiveness of the treatments are based on a precise anatomical assessment, correct patient selection, and careful dosing.
As a surgeon, knowledge of facial and masticatory anatomy is a key part of my expertise. This enables natural and balanced results and reduces the risk of complications. I perform botulinum toxin treatments in Helsinki, among other places.
The success of dental implant treatments and oral surgery procedures is based on thorough preliminary examinations, bone and bite assessments, and careful planning.
In my clinical work, I also perform demanding bone grafts and implant preparations, which require surgical expertise and an understanding of the patient's overall situation.
